MySQL是一种关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)进行数据管理。数据库地址通常指的是MySQL服务器的网络位置,包括主机名(或IP地址)、端口号以及数据库名称。
MySQL数据库地址可以分为以下几类:
localhost
或127.0.0.1
,表示数据库服务器运行在同一台机器上。MySQL广泛应用于各种场景,包括但不限于:
在MySQL中,可以通过以下几种方式获取数据库地址:
my.cnf
或my.ini
),找到bind-address
和port
配置项。SHOW VARIABLES LIKE 'server_host'
和SHOW VARIABLES LIKE 'port'
命令。ping
、telnet
或nc
等网络工具,测试与MySQL服务器的连接。以下是一个使用Python连接到MySQL数据库的示例代码:
import mysql.connector
# 数据库配置
config = {
'user': 'your_username',
'password': 'your_password',
'host': 'your_host', # 数据库地址
'database': 'your_database',
'port': 'your_port' # 端口号,默认是3306
}
try:
# 连接到MySQL数据库
cnx = mysql.connector.connect(**config)
print("连接成功!")
except mysql.connector.Error as err:
print(f"连接失败:{err}")
finally:
if cnx.is_connected():
cnx.close()
print("连接已关闭。")
如果你遇到了具体的问题,比如无法连接到MySQL数据库,请提供详细的错误信息,以便进一步诊断和解决。常见的问题包括网络不通、权限不足、配置错误等。
领取专属 10元无门槛券
手把手带您无忧上云